Christ Is All
Authors: W.A. Williams • Composers: W.A. Williams • Meter: 8.8.6.8.8.6. with refrain • Language: English • Formats: lyrics, png • Copyright: Free PNG, Public Domain • Bible References: 1 Peter 2:7

1. I entered once a home of care,
For age and penury were there,
Yet peace and joy withal;
I asked the lonely mother whence
Her helpless widowhood’s defense,
She told me “Christ was all.”
Chorus:
Christ is all, all in all,
Yes, Christ is all in all:
Christ is all, all in all,
Yes, Christ is all in all.
2. I stood beside a dying bed,
Where lay a child with aching head,
Waiting for Jesus’ call;
I marked his smile ’twas sweet as May,
And as his spirit passed away,
He whispered “Christ is all.”
3. I saw the martyr at the stake,
The flames could not his courage shake,
Nor death his soul appal,
I asked him whence his strength was given,
He looked triumphantly to heaven,
And answered “Christ is all.”
4. I saw the gospel herald go,—
To Afric’s sand and Greenland’s snow,
To save from Satan’s thrall,
Nor home nor life he counted dear,
‘Midst wants and perils owned no fear,
He felt that “Christ is all.”
5. I dream’d that hoary time had fled,
And earth and sea gave up their dead,
A fire dissolved this ball,
I saw the church’s ransomed throng,
I heard the burden of their song,
‘Twas “Christ is all in all.”
6. Then come to Christ, oh, come today,
The Father, Son and Spirit say;
The Bride repeats the call,
For he will cleanse your guilty stains,
His love will soothe your weary pains,
For “Christ is all in all.”
